Abstract: The present work deals with the study of thermodynamic modeling of solubility of C. I. disperse orange 30 (O30) dye in supercritical CO2 using Peng-Robenson equation of state (PR-EOS). The sensitivity of critical properties in the calculations was also studied. The results of model showed good agreement with the experimental data of the system taken and the study proved that the choice of the technique to calculate thermodynamic properties is very important for obtaining good results in the phase equilibrium calculations.
